Communications Specialist, Senior
Key Role:

Support a fast-paced government client as a member of a thriving team. Provide a range of communications support, from strategic communications planning to execution, including planning for workforce brown bags, town halls, and other events, developing marketing campaigns for those events, and leading other client communications initiatives, including large-scale outreach campaigns to engage the workforce and drive acceptance of client policies. Draft and edit a variety of communications materials and products, including talking points, leadership communications, marketing copy, newsletter content, and website content. Work independently and contribute to the team in a collaborative, creative environment.

Basic Qualifications:

  • 7+ years of experience with strategic communications
  • Experience with communications planning
  • Ability to work with senior leaders, respond to changing priorities, and adapt writing style to meet the needs of audiences at various levels
  • TS/SCI clearance with a polygraph
  • Bachelor's degree

Additional Qualifications:

  • Experience with consulting, including government consulting
  • Experience with running large-scale marketing or change communications campaigns
  • Knowledge of content management systems, including Joomla and WordPress
  • Knowledge of client communications channels and vehicles
  • Ability to be professional and show enthusiasm for client and teammate collaboration
  • Possession of excellent verbal and written communication skills, including editing
  • Master's degree

Clearance:

Applicants selected will be subject to a security investigation and may need to meet eligibility requirements for access to classified information; TS/SCI clearance with polygraph is required.
